        reserved_tokens:
 | 
			
		||||
            '''
 | 
			
		||||
            Two token values are reserved: `0x0000` and `0xFFFF`:
 | 
			
		||||
            * `0x0000`: A message sent by a host application may use this token if no response is to be sent -- a "fire and forget" message.
 | 
			
		||||
            * `0xFFFF`: Signifies a "broadcast" message sent by the firmware without prompting from the host application. Broadcast messages are defined later in this document.
 | 
			
		||||
 | 
			
		||||
            Any request will generate at least one corresponding response, with the exception of messages using reserved tokens. Maximum total message length is 128 bytes due to RAM constraints.
 | 
			
		||||
            '''

            ## Broadcast messages
 | 
			
		||||
 | 
			
		||||
            Broadcast messages may be sent by the firmware to the host, without a corresponding inbound request. Each broadcast message uses the token `0xFFFF`, and does not expect a response from the host. Tokens are followed by an _ID_ signifying the type of broadcast, with corresponding _payload_.

                name: Log message
 | 
			
		||||
                define: LOG_MESSAGE
 | 
			
		||||
                description:
 | 
			
		||||
                    '''
 | 
			
		||||
                    Replicates and replaces the same functionality as if using the standard QMK `CONSOLE_ENABLE = yes` in `rules.mk`. Normal prints within the firmware will manifest as log messages broadcast to the host. `hid_listen` will not be functional with XAP enabled.
 | 
			
		||||
 | 
			
		||||
                    Log message payloads include a `u8` signifying the length of the text, followed by the `u8[Length]` containing the text itself.
 | 
			
		||||
 | 
			
		||||
                    **Example Log Broadcast** -- log message "Hello QMK!"
 | 
			
		||||
                    | Byte | 0 | 1 | 2 | 3 | 4 | 5 | 6 | 7 | 8 | 9 | 10 | 11 | 12 | 13 |
 | 
			
		||||
                    | --- | --- | --- | --- | --- | --- | --- | --- | --- | --- | --- | --- | --- | --- | --- |
 | 
			
		||||
                    | **Purpose** | Token | Token | Broadcast Type | Length | Payload | Payload | Payload | Payload | Payload | Payload | Payload | Payload | Payload | Payload |
 | 
			
		||||
                    | **Value** | `0xFF` | `0xFF` | `0x00` | `0x0A`(10) | `0x48`(H) | `0x65`(e) | `0x6C`(l) | `0x6C`(l) | `0x6F`(o) | `0x20`( ) | `0x51`(Q) | `0x4D`(M) | `0x4B`(K) | `0x21`(!) |
